LAWSON SOFTWARE ANNOUNCES ACQUISITION OF ARMATURE ASSETS

Kurt Peters

Senior Executive Editor

Addition of Lawson Merchandising Gives Company 360-Degree Solution for Retail

ST. PAUL, Minn., July 1, 2002 - Lawson Software Inc. (Nasdaq: LWSN) today announced the acquisition of certain assets of Armature Holdings Ltd., a leading provider of merchandising/category management and supply chain management solutions for retailers, consumer goods manufacturers and wholesalers. The assets acquired include all software applications, related trademarks and technologies. The acquisition price for the assets of the privately held company is 5 million pounds sterling and the sale is effective immediately.

Armature`s corporate office is in Leeds, U.K., and the company currently has 54 employees. The Armature product suite will be integrated with Lawson Solutions for Retail. The new solutions have been renamed Lawson Merchandising and are immediately available for purchase.

Armature`s software applications enhance Lawson`s value proposition to retailers by dramatically improving all activities associated with merchandising, including demand planning, promotions, pricing, supply chain management and category management. The acquisition also significantly improves Lawson`s retail industry competitiveness relative to retail-specific companies and traditional ERP software providers.

Lawson Merchandising includes both category management/merchandising and supply chain solutions. Merchandising functionality includes assortment management, promotion planning, category planning, strategic pricing and performance monitoring. Supply chain functionality includes replenishment and store logistics.
